strawberry cheesecake cookies 🍓 by Sad-Cheesecake6225 in BakingNoobs

[–]Sad-Cheesecake6225[S] 38 points39 points  (0 children)

cookies: 1 box strawberry cake mix (i used duncan hines) 2 large eggs 1/3 cup oil

i used an ice cream scoop to portion, baked at 350 F for 12 mins

frosting: (i was in a hurry to make these for a friends birthday party so i used philadelphia’s cream cheese frosting but this is my usual cream cheese frosting recipe) 8 oz cold cream cheese 1/2 cup (1 stick) butter 1 cup powdered sugar 1 tsp vanilla extract

crumble topping: freeze dried strawberries vanilla oreo cookies, cream removed (didn’t measure this, crushed in a bag)
